The INDUSTRIAL FURNACE CO., INC. 401(k) on its latest Form 5500
INDUSTRIAL FURNACE CO., INC. (EIN 16-1102499) reports INDUSTRIAL FURNACE INC EMPLOYEES' 401(K) PROFIT SHARING PLAN on its most recent Form 5500, with $9.1M in plan assets across 54 active participants. Form 5500 is the annual report employers file with the U.S. Department of Labor for their retirement plans, and it’s public.

Who runs the INDUSTRIAL FURNACE CO., INC. 401(k)?
INDUSTRIAL FURNACE CO., INC.’s Form 5500 doesn’t separately disclose a recordkeeper we can confirm. The firms named on its Schedule C are service providers — which can include investment managers, trustees, and auditors, and are not necessarily the company that runs your account. To find who runs your 401(k), check your enrollment paperwork or a recent statement, or ask INDUSTRIAL FURNACE CO., INC.HR for the recordkeeper’s name and login.
